Ordinals
beta
Address bc1qmttp75t684tra2dxavya0y9ya4mcujm5k8s98g
sat balance
3857
outputs
ffd4ab832247ea8e15688ee6794e602e0bfc3236dc2a79e84438c02e34b85244:1
f8a0414217cecd5fcc1716a95b324187f561ee372010253315c4b41c1c7fb0bf:1